1. Just how much time do I need to dedicate to my parrot daily?Parrots need a minimum of 2-3 hours of direct interaction daily, together with time for exercise outside the cage.

2. Can parrots find out to talk?Yes! Numerous
parrot species are exceptional mimics and can learn to speak basic expressions and words with constant training.

3. What need to I feed my animal parrot?A well balanced diet includes top quality pellets, fresh fruits, and veggies. Avoid avocado, chocolate, and caffeine, as they are poisonous to birds.

4. How do I ensure my parrot is socialized?Introductions to brand-new people
and environments, in addition to everyday interaction, help your parrot become well-adjusted and social. 5. How long do parrots live?Lifespan varies by species; smaller sized parrots might live 5-15 years, while larger parrots can live 30 to 60 years or more.
